Monactinocephalus is a genus of flowering plants in the family Asteraceae. It includes two species native to tropical Africa, ranging from Ethiopia to the Republic of the Congo and South Africa.[1]
- Monactinocephalus paniculatus Klatt
- Monactinocephalus shirensis (Oliv.) D.Gut.Larr., Santos-Vicente, Anderb., E.Rico & M.M.Mart.Ort.
